Registered Location

Latitude: 37° 8' 20" N (deg min sec), 37.1389° (decimal), 3708.33N (LORAN)
Longitude: 113° 18' 23" W (deg min sec), -113.3063° (decimal), 11318.38W (LORAN)
Elevation: 1020 metres (3347 feet) -- validated against 1019 metres (3342 feet) from NED Contiguous U. S. 1/3W arc second elevation data
Location: Hurricane General Dick Stout Field, UT, United States of America
County: Washington, UT
Forecast Office: Salt Lake City (SLC)

Location Formats

The location is shown in three different formats. Each of these is used in some software, and is shown on some websites.

Degrees Minutes Seconds: VWS/VWSAPRS, WeatherLink 5.5, WeatherLink (5.2-5.4), WeatherView (Linux)

Decimal degrees: FreeWX, WeatherView32 (PC application)

LORAN: WeatherDisplay, WUHU, Henriksen WServer
